Pe Ell/Willapa Valley will face off against the Hoquiam Grizzlies at 3:00 p.m. on Tuesday. Keep an eye on the score for this one: the two teams posted some lofty run totals in their previous games.
Pe Ell/Willapa Valley's pitching crew heads into the contest hoping to repeat the dominance they displayed on Monday. They put the hurt on Raymond/South Bend with a sharp 11-0 win. Considering Pe Ell/Willapa Valley has won 13 matches by more than eight runs this season, Monday's blowout was nothing new.
Meanwhile, Hoquiam was able to grind out a solid victory over Forks on Friday, taking the game 11-7. The win continues a trend for the Grizzlies in their matchups with the Spartans: they've now won three in a row.
Pe Ell/Willapa Valley is on a roll lately: they've won eight of their last nine games. That's provided a nice bump to their 15-4 record this season. Those victories came thanks in part to their hitting performance across that stretch, as they averaged 17.9 runs over those games. As for Hoquiam, their win bumped their record up to 5-13-2.
Everything went Pe Ell/Willapa Valley's way against Hoquiam in their previous matchup on Wednesday, as Pe Ell/Willapa Valley made off with a 20-6 victory. Does Pe Ell/Willapa Valley have another victory up their sleeve, or will Hoquiam turn the tables on them? We'll have the answer soon enough.
